Disc Makers Announces Dramatic Price Drop for Popular Elite Series Duplicators
Oct 1, 2004 1:07 PM
Pennsauken, N.J.--Disc Makers announced another round of dramatic price reductions on its Elite Series automated duplication systems. The price reductions (ranging from $300 to $1,000 per system) further open the doors to many corporations, agencies, smaller recording studios, production houses, churches, small businesses, and even home recording musicians to duplicate and print their own CD and DVD projects.
"We are pleased to be able to bring the cost of these award-winning machines down so drastically,” explains Tony van Veen, vice president of sales and marketing. “The cost of drives, particularly DVD drives, and other components continues to come down, and we’ve seen additional efficiencies from greater manufacturing volume that we’re passing along to the customer. It’s now possible to purchase a two-drive CD Elite that can automatically duplicate and print 30 CDs an hour for under $3,000 – what it used to cost to buy a one-drive duplicator. That gives any small business, independent studio, or musician an incredible amount of flexibility and duplicating power for a price that really can’t be beat. Disc Makers is committed to making our award-winning products and services affordable for everyone.”
Elite Series duplicators are available as units that attach to a customer’s PC or Mac, or as a unique ElitePro version that includes a built-in PC, and comes with monitor, keyboard, and mouse. Two- and four-drive versions are available. Each unit comes with an industry-leading two-year warranty on automation, free lifetime tech support, and 100 free CD-Rs. Disc Makers also offers the industry’s only Perfect Fit Guarantee – if your Elite system is not right for you, return it within the first 30 days for full credit towards any other duplicator Disc Makers sells.
